Srinagar, Feb 05 (KF): Travelers planning to use the Jammu-Srinagar National Highway (NH-44) on Tuesday, February 6th, 2024, must be aware of a planned closure. The highway will be shut down for a 24-hour period between Nashri and NAVYUG Tunnel to facilitate road widening work at Kishtwari Pather and Dalwas.
“The closure will begin at 8:00 AM IST on Tuesday, February 6th (tomorrow) and continue until 8:00 AM IST on Wednesday, February 7th. This means no vehicular movement will be allowed on the affected stretch during this period,” Traffic Officials. (KF)
